For the 2025 school year, there are 2 public preschools serving 1,418 students in 47725, IN.
The top ranked public preschools in 47725, IN are Mccutchanville Elementary School and Scott Elementary School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Public preschools in zipcode 47725 have an average math proficiency score of 70% (versus the Indiana public pre school average of 43%), and reading proficiency score of 68% (versus the 39% statewide average). Pre schools in 47725, IN have an average ranking of 10/10, which is in the top 5% of Indiana public pre schools.
Minority enrollment is 13% of the student body (majority Asian and Black), which is less than the Indiana public preschool average of 36% (majority Hispanic).
